So I recently bought a CPU (since I already have a monitor) now I'm getting a "no signal" on my monitor when I switch the source to VGA. I have a AMD Radeon RX 460 graphic card. I have a VGA only cable but I bought a DVI-D dual link adapter. Now I've plugged the VGA end onto the monitor then plugged the other VGA end with the adapter onto the graphics card. No luck. However, I see a display when I switch the source to HDMI since I also have an HDMI but the screen doesn't fit correctly (but can be adjusted).

Thanks for replying! Yep figured it out. Read other articles and found out that VGA, which has an analog signal doesn't do well with DVI-D which is a digital. My Monitor comes with an HDMI though. Can I use an HDMI male to DVI-D female adapter like this http://www.monoprice.com/product?p_id=2080 ? Will that work? Thanks!
